A 6.6 kW onboard charger for a 312 V lithium pack, sealed to IP67 and talking to your BMS over CAN. It is the size of charger most conversions want: enough to fill a pack overnight from a domestic supply, rugged enough to live under a vehicle rather than in a workshop.
An onboard charger is the part that decides how a vehicle lives with its owner. Too small and the pack never recovers between uses. Not sealed, and it cannot be mounted where there is space. This one puts out up to 20 A across a 200 to 450 V window, so it suits the high voltage packs most modern conversions run, where the cells want volts rather than amps, and it reports to the BMS over CAN rather than charging blind on a fixed profile. It is fan cooled and rated from minus 40 to plus 65 degrees, which covers marine, industrial and off grid installations as well as road vehicles.
Key specifications
| Manufacturer part | HK-LF-312-20 |
|---|---|
| Type | Onboard lithium battery charger, fan cooled |
| Nominal pack voltage | 312 V |
| Output voltage range | 200 V to 450 V |
| Maximum output current | 20 A |
| Communication | CAN bus at 125, 250 or 500 kbps, specified when you order, no terminating resistor fitted |
| Output power | 6600 W on a 220 V supply, 3300 W on 110 V |
| Low voltage output | 12 V, 5.5 A, up to 66 W |
| Input | AC 90 V to 265 V, 47 Hz to 63 Hz, up to 32 A, inrush up to 48 A |
| Efficiency | 94 percent or better, power factor 0.98 or better above 1650 W |
| Standby draw | 5 W or less |
| Thermal behaviour | Derates from 85 °C internal, shuts down at 90 °C |
| MTBF | 150,000 hours |
| Ingress protection | IP67 |
| Operating temperature | Minus 40 to plus 65 degrees C |
| Dimensions | 268.36 x 312.8 x 111.2 mm |
| Net weight | 7.6 kg |
| Documentation | Datasheet, signal interface definition and STEP model in the Documents tab |

Compatibility
This is the 312 V unit. The same charger is made in four pack voltages, all in the same case and at the same weight, so a design can be laid out once and the voltage chosen later:
| HK-LF-108-60 | 108 V nominal, 65 to 140 V, 60 A |
|---|---|
| HK-LF-144-46 | 144 V nominal, 90 to 195 V, 46 A |
| HK-LF-312-20 | 312 V nominal, 200 to 450 V, 20 A, this one |
| HK-LF-540-14 | 540 V nominal, 400 to 680 V, 14 A |
Tell us 250 kbps or 500 kbps when you order, because the CAN baud rate is set at the factory. The signal interface definition in the Documents tab shows every pin on the control connector.
